Wetheral Station has you covered when it comes to the basics. Although there's no 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. However, it's worth noting that these machines are not accessible, so passengers needing assistance might want to plan accordingly. The station is equipped with an induction loop to aid those with hearing impairments.
Accessibility at Wetheral might be a concern for some, as it is categorized as a Category B station due to its partial step-free access. If you're moving between platforms, please be prepared for a longer journey via a nearby country lane due to the lack of a ramp over the bridge. To navigate the station better and plan efficiently, you might want to take a look at the 360-degree station map.
While Wetheral may lack certain conveniences such as wa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, and toilets, it does offer a small seating area and free car parking, albeit with only five spaces available. Connectivity is a breeze, courtesy of Wi-Fi hotspots, ensuring that you stay connected even amidst the tranquil setting.
The station serves as a hub for several onward travel options, ensuring you can get to your next destination with minimal fuss. If your journey continues by bus, there's a convenient bus stop near the station, with the Busline available at 0871 200 2233 for any inquiries. Alternatively, if a private journey is more your speed, check out the taxi options through Northern Railway's Cab4You service.
For those unexpected moments when rail services are affected, Wetheral's rail replacement services can help keep your journey on track. The designated pick-up and drop-off point for these services is situated at the bus stops on the village green.

While Oulton Broad South may not boast extensive facilities, it covers the essentials. For starters, it lacks a traditional ticket office, but fear not, as ticket machines are readily available for purchasing and collecting tickets. These machines are accessible to all users, along with the support of an induction loop for those who may need it. While it doesn't currently issue smartcards, you can still validate them here.
For assistance, there is a help point at the station, offering information via departure screens and announcements to keep you posted on train timings. While there isn't a waiting room, there's ample seating on the single platform serving trains to both Ipswich and Lowestoft. Security is bolstered by CCTV, giving you extra peace of mind during your visit.
Oulton Broad South is designed to keep you connected. Should you need a rail replacement service, buses are accessible via the stops on Beccles Road, just a short walk from the quaint Flying Dutchman pub. Local buses also connect frequently to wider destinations, allowing seamless travel beyond the rail line.
Remarkably, the station car park operated by Greater Anglia is available around the clock and offers free parking, albeit with limited spaces that require early arrival to secure your spot. However, there are no provisions for accessible parking spaces, so alternative arrangements would be necessary for those requirements.
